The Operating and Implementing Cisco WAN Automation Engine (SPWAE) v1.0 course teaches you, through a combination of lectures and labs, how to install the Cisco® WAN Automation Engine (WAE), builds your confidence with Cisco WAE configuration and basic troubleshooting, and enables you to practice designing and managing bandwidth and traffic engineering. Additionally, you’ll learn the basic knowledge necessary to plan, deploy, configure, and maintain the Cisco WAN Automation Engine solutions.

Learning Objectives

After taking this course, you should be able to:
Explain WAE basics, the purpose of WAE, and its capabilities
Understand the Cisco WAE solution implementation
Describe the network module configuration process
Describe WAE Design software tools, demands creation, BGP modeling, and Failure and Simulation analysis
Describe Cisco WAE Design traffic engineering and QoS modeling
Explain how to use API with WAE Design and WAE Server
Describe the function, components, and processes of Cisco WAE Live

Prerequisites

Before taking this course, you should have the following knowledge and skills: Knowledge of general networking and routing concepts Basic knowledge of routing protocols: Open Shortest Path First (OSPF), Intermediate System-to-Intermediate System (IS-IS), Border Gateway Protocol (BGP) Understanding of Cisco Multiprotocol Label Switching Traffic Engineering (MPLS TE) technologies Understanding of Segment Routing Traffic Engineering (SR-TE) technologies Basic knowledge of Linux server operation and Linux tools Basic understanding of network automation and Software-Defined Networking (SDN) concepts
